Coin type
Volume X
Number — (unassigned; ID 88665)
Province Syria Phoenice
Region Syria
City Damascus
Reign Valerian and Gallienus
Person (obv.) Gallienus (Augustus)
Obverse inscription [IMP CAES] P LIC CALLINVS AVC
Obverse design radiate, draped and cuirassed bust of Gallienus, left, seen from front
Reverse inscription [COL ΔAMAS] METRO
Reverse design Perseus (?) standing left, wearing Phrygian helmet, holding harpa in his raised right hand and uncertain object over shoulder
Metal copper-based alloy
Average diameter 22 mm
Axis 12
